Public Cloud Market

The public cloud market will reach $110B in 2018, driven by high volumes of SaaS revenue followed by increasing IaaS revenue

CLBQ 1Q14 Research Highlights

2018 public cloud opportunity will be $110 billion

SaaS: Portfolio expansion and integration drive evolution from product to solutions vendors.

PaaS: The vendor that wins the developers will win the cloud platform market.

IaaS: New global vendors expand into China where opportunity outweighs risks.

Public Cloud Market Summary

Public cloud leaders will invest in portfolio expansion, developer ecosystems and global presence to grow in a maturing market

Public Cloud BenchmarkThe public cloud program compares and analyzes the strategies, results and drivers of 50 key vendors in the public cloud segment across Software as a Service, Platform as a Service and Infrastructure as a Service.

Managed Private & Professional Services Cloud Benchmark*The managed private cloud and professional services program compares and analyzes the strategies, results and drivers of 29 key vendors in the managed private cloud and professional services market across Business Process as a Service, Software as a Service, Platform as a Service, Infrastructure as a Service, cloud consulting, cloud SI and cloud ADM.

Cloud Components Benchmark*The cloud components program compares and analyzes the strategies, results and drivers of 12 key vendors that sell the building blocks of software and hardware used to construct public and private clouds.
